Output 6c868bb5e950fcf431ea98515263aba2d18d88679d4a2e993b66359c63ac0717:0

value
26459
script pubkey
OP_0 OP_PUSHBYTES_20 cdd3a20c6b72f9c808e116cc5d6f876f29450b74
address
bc1qehf6yrrtwtuusz8pzmx96mu8du552zm5hexjuq
transaction
6c868bb5e950fcf431ea98515263aba2d18d88679d4a2e993b66359c63ac0717
confirmations
73710
spent
true